In this blog post, we will review some insightful books and documentaries that shed light on Pakistan's journey towards economic stability and growth. book Review: "Pakistan - The Economy of an Elitist State" by Ishrat Husain In his book, Ishrat Husain, a renowned economist and former Governor of the State Bank of Pakistan, delves deep into the structural issues that have hindered Pakistan's economic progress. Husain offers a comprehensive analysis of the country's economic policies, from the pre-independence era to present times. He provides valuable insights into the challenges faced by Pakistan's economy and proposes actionable solutions for sustainable growth. This book is a must-read for anyone seeking a nuanced understanding of Pakistan's finance landscape.
